Abstract

An embodiment of the present disclosure provides a display device including a substrate including a display area in which a plurality of pixel groups are disposed and a peripheral area disposed around the display area, and a plurality of alignment keys disposed on the substrate, wherein each of the pixel groups may include a plurality of pixels displaying different colors, and the plurality of alignment keys may include first alignment keys that are disposed in the pixel groups adjacent to edges of at least two corners of the display area and that are disposed in a plurality of first pixels that display the same color among a plurality of pixels included in the pixel group.

What is claimed is: 
     
       1. A display device comprising:
 a substrate including a display area in which a plurality of pixel groups are disposed and a peripheral area disposed around the display area; and 
 a plurality of alignment keys disposed on the substrate, 
 wherein each of the pixel groups includes a plurality of pixels displaying different colors, 
 the plurality of alignment keys include a plurality of first alignment keys that are disposed in the pixel groups adjacent to edges of at least two corners of the display area and that are disposed in a plurality of first pixels that display a same color as each other among the plurality of pixels included in the pixel groups, and 
 each of the plurality of pixels includes a pixel electrode, and the pixel electrode overlaps an entirety of each of the plurality of alignment keys. 
 
     
     
       2. The display device of  claim 1 , wherein
 each of the plurality of pixels includes a display portion that displays light, and 
 the first alignment key overlaps the display portion of the first pixel. 
 
     
     
       3. The display device of  claim 2 , wherein
 the first pixel is disposed at a center of the plurality of pixels included in the pixel group. 
 
     
     
       4. The display device of  claim 2 , wherein
 the first pixel includes the pixel electrode disposed in the display portion, 
 the pixel electrode includes a stem electrode and a plurality of branch-electrodes connected to the stem electrode, and 
 the first alignment key overlaps the stem electrode. 
 
     
     
       5. The display device of  claim 4 , wherein
 the stem includes a cross shape, 
 the first alignment key overlaps and encloses a center of the stem having the cross shape, and 
 the first alignment key includes a portion extending along the stem electrode having the cross shape. 
 
     
     
       6. The display device of  claim 2 , wherein
 the display portion included in the pixel includes a first display portion and a second display portion that display different luminances from each other with respect to an image signal, and 
 the first alignment key is disposed in the display portion that displays relatively lower luminance among the first display portion and the second display portion. 
 
     
     
       7. The display device of  claim 2 , wherein
 an edge of the substrate includes a first edge extending along a first direction, and a second edge and a third edge that are connected to the first edge and extending along a second direction substantially perpendicular to the first direction, and 
 a distance from the first alignment key closest to the second edge to the second edge is equal to a distance from the third edge to the first alignment key closest to the third edge. 
 
     
     
       8. The display device of  claim 1 , wherein
 the substrate includes a first edge extending along a first direction, and 
 the plurality of alignment keys further include a plurality of second alignment keys that are disposed in the pixel group disposed closest to the first edge among the plurality of pixel groups and that are disposed in a plurality of second pixels that display a same color as each other among the plurality of pixels included in the pixel groups. 
 
     
     
       9. A display device comprising:
 a substrate including a display area in which a plurality of pixel groups are disposed and a peripheral area disposed around the display area; and 
 a plurality of alignment keys disposed on the substrate, 
 wherein each of the pixel groups includes a plurality of pixels displaying different colors, 
 the substrate includes a first edge extending along a first direction, 
 the plurality of alignment keys include a plurality of first alignment keys that are disposed in the pixel group disposed closest to the first edge and that are disposed in display portions of a plurality of first pixels that display a same color as each other among the plurality of pixels included in the pixel groups, and 
 each of the plurality of pixels includes a pixel electrode, and the pixel electrode overlaps an entirety of each of the plurality of alignment keys. 
 
     
     
       10. The display device of  claim 9 , wherein
 each of the plurality of pixels includes a display portion that displays light, and 
 the first alignment key overlaps the display portion of the first pixel. 
 
     
     
       11. The display device of  claim 10 , wherein
 the first pixel displays a lowest luminance among the plurality of pixels included in the pixel group with respect to an input image signal. 
 
     
     
       12. The display device of  claim 10 , wherein
 the first pixel includes the pixel electrode disposed in the display portion, 
 the pixel electrode includes a stem electrode and a plurality of branch electrodes connected to the stem electrode, and 
 the first alignment key overlaps the stem electrode. 
 
     
     
       13. The display device of  claim 10 , wherein
 the display portion included in the pixel includes a first display portion and a second display portion that display different luminances from each other with respect to an image signal, and 
 the first alignment key is disposed in the display portion closer to the first edge among the first display portion and the second display portion included in the pixel. 
 
     
     
       14. The display device of  claim 10 ,
 the display device further comprises a driving circuit portion attached to the substrate, 
 wherein two adjacent first alignment keys are disposed at opposite sides of the driving circuit portion based on a center of the driving circuit portion. 
 
     
     
       15. The display device of  claim 10 , the display device further comprises a plurality of driving circuit portions attached to the substrate,
 wherein the first alignment key is correspondingly disposed between two adjacent driving circuit portions among the plurality of driving circuit portions, and 
 a distance from a center of the first alignment key to a centers of a first driving circuit portion of the two adjacent driving circuit portions is equal to a distance from the center of the first alignment key to a center of a second driving circuit portion of the two adjacent driving circuit portions. 
 
     
     
       16. The display device of  claim 10 , wherein
 the first pixel is disposed closest to the first edge among the plurality of pixels included in the pixel group. 
 
     
     
       17. The display device of  claim 16 , wherein
 the display portion included in the pixel includes a first display portion and a second display portion that display different luminances from each other with respect to an image signal, and 
 the first alignment key is disposed in a display portion that displays relatively lower luminance among the first display portion and the second display portion included in the pixel. 
 
     
     
       18. The display device of  claim 9 , wherein
 the substrate further includes a second edge connected to the first edge and extending along a second direction substantially perpendicular to the first direction, 
 the plurality of alignment keys further include a plurality of second alignment keys that are disposed in the pixel group disposed closest to the second edge among the plurality of pixel groups and that are disposed in display portions of a plurality of second pixels that display a same color as each other among the plurality of pixels included in the pixel groups, and 
 the second pixel and the first pixel display the same color as each other. 
 
     
     
       19. A display device comprising:
 a substrate including a display area in which a plurality of pixel groups are disposed and a peripheral area disposed around the display area; and 
 an alignment key disposed on the substrate, 
 wherein each of the pixel groups includes a plurality of pixels displaying different colors, 
 a first pixel included in the plurality of pixels includes a pixel electrode disposed in a display portion that displays light, 
 the pixel electrode includes a stem electrode and a plurality of branch-electrodes connected to the stem electrode, and 
 the alignment key overlaps the stem electrode and is opaque. 
 
     
     
       20. The display device of  claim 19 , wherein
 the stem includes a cross shape, 
 the first alignment key overlaps and encloses a center of the stem electrode having the cross shape, and 
 the first alignment key includes a portion extending along the stem electrode having the cross shape.
